Budgeting for Your Roof Covering Job



Budgeting for your roof covering job is crucial to prevent unforeseen expenses and economic pressure. Beginning by evaluating your requirements; take into consideration the sort of products you want, the size of your roofing system, and any kind of extra attributes like skylights or ventilation systems. Research study the ordinary costs in your area to obtain a sensible concept of what to anticipate.

As soon as you have a basic quote, add a buffer-- commonly around 10-15% for unforeseen concerns such as covert damage or raised material expenses.

Don't fail to remember to factor in labor expenses, which can vary significantly depending upon the intricacy of your roofing system and the service provider you pick.

Next off, think about any type of authorizations or assessment costs. It's wise to account for these upfront to avoid surprises later on.

If you're funding the project, check into car loan choices or layaway plan that suit your spending plan. Establish a clear timeline and stick to it to prevent prices from rising.

Lastly, keep track of all costs and receipts throughout the procedure. This will certainly assist you stay organized and make changes as needed.
